Real Desktop: Real Desktop is a virtual desktop software that allows users to organize applications and files into separate desktops or workspaces. It helps increase productivity and reduce desktop clutter.

SelfControl: SelfControl is a free Mac app that helps you avoid distracting websites by blocking access to them for a set period of time. It can help you stay focused and productive when you need to get work done.

Key Features Comparison

Real Desktop
Real Desktop Features
  • Create unlimited virtual desktops
  • Organize applications into separate desktops
  • Quickly switch between desktops
  • Customize desktops with wallpapers and icons
  • Isolate projects and workflows
  • Reduce desktop clutter
  • Save desktop layouts and access on any device
SelfControl
SelfControl Features
  • Block access to distracting websites
  • Set time periods for blocking (from 5 minutes to 1 day)
  • Customizable blacklists and whitelists
  • Block application usage
  • Schedule website blocking in advance
